Lines Matching refs:cdata
380 struct nvme_controller_data *cdata) in nvmf_init_discovery_controller_data() argument
386 memset(cdata, 0, sizeof(*cdata)); in nvmf_init_discovery_controller_data()
394 nvmf_strpad(cdata->mn, utsname.sysname, sizeof(cdata->mn)); in nvmf_init_discovery_controller_data()
395 nvmf_strpad(cdata->fr, utsname.release, sizeof(cdata->fr)); in nvmf_init_discovery_controller_data()
396 cp = memchr(cdata->fr, '-', sizeof(cdata->fr)); in nvmf_init_discovery_controller_data()
398 memset(cp, ' ', sizeof(cdata->fr) - (cp - (char *)cdata->fr)); in nvmf_init_discovery_controller_data()
400 cdata->ctrlr_id = htole16(qp->nq_cntlid); in nvmf_init_discovery_controller_data()
401 cdata->ver = htole32(NVME_REV(1, 4)); in nvmf_init_discovery_controller_data()
402 cdata->cntrltype = 2; in nvmf_init_discovery_controller_data()
404 cdata->lpa = NVMEF(NVME_CTRLR_DATA_LPA_EXT_DATA, 1); in nvmf_init_discovery_controller_data()
405 cdata->elpe = 0; in nvmf_init_discovery_controller_data()
407 cdata->maxcmd = htole16(na->na_params.max_admin_qsize); in nvmf_init_discovery_controller_data()
410 cdata->sgls = htole32( in nvmf_init_discovery_controller_data()
415 strlcpy(cdata->subnqn, NVMF_DISCOVERY_NQN, sizeof(cdata->subnqn)); in nvmf_init_discovery_controller_data()
421 struct nvme_controller_data *cdata) in nvmf_init_io_controller_data() argument
428 memset(cdata, 0, sizeof(*cdata)); in nvmf_init_io_controller_data()
431 sizeof(struct nvme_completion), cdata); in nvmf_init_io_controller_data()